Doha: September 15 - The Ministry of Education and Higher Education, represented by the School Evaluation Department of the Evaluation Affairs Sector, held an introductory meeting to launch the National School Accreditation System for public schools. The system will be implemented in public schools for the current academic year 2024-2025. The public school principals along with several consultants and experts from the department attended the meeting. Director of the School Evaluation Department Nasser Al Yafei delivered a presentation on the National School Accreditation System, which has been applied to private and international schools in Qatar since 2011. The system aims to enhance school performance, encourage continuous improvement, and ensure quality education and educational outcomes in Qatar. Intensive training workshops on "Preparing the Self-Study Report and National Accreditation Standards" will be conducted for the public schools selected in the first phase. Field visits to these schools will b e conducted in the second semester of the 2025-2026 academic year. It is noteworthy that obtaining accreditation will provide schools with official recognition of quality, creating competition among other schools to achieve national accreditation.
